Fintech and banking expert Johannes Hoehener is the new board member of Ti&M, the Swiss technology company announced Friday. Hoehener has already been advising the company as an advisory board member since early 2018.

In his new role, Hoehener will support the development of the foreign branches and help shape the product portfolio for the digitization of banking processes. He will be assisted by Samuel Scheidegger, head of products and member of the executive board, and Marc Buehler, head of the Singapore branch.

A Secret Giant

Hoehener is one of the best-known fintech thought leaders in Switzerland. From 2014, he headed the influential fintech cluster at Swisscom; the telecom group acts as a partner to around 170 local banks and can thus be considered a secret giant in the financial center.

Previously, Hoehener sat on the management board of IT service provider Comit from 1996 to 2010, then served as CEO of Swisscom subsidiary ITS Sourcing until 2012 and subsequently built up the e-commerce competence center at the company E-research. In total, he has more than 40 years of experience in the financial industry. He currently works as a fintech expert at Swisscom Digital Business, advising on digital assets and trust services.

Board of Directors Expanded

With Hoehener, the board of directors grows to six members. Thomas Wuest, as CEO and founder of the company, holds the role of chairman of the board of directors.
